How Robot Vacuum and Mop Cleaners Work: A Symphony of Sensors and Smart Technology
Robot vacuum and mop cleaners are advanced devices that make use of a mix of sensors, algorithms, and mechanical parts to browse and tidy floorings autonomously. While the specific innovation may vary between models and brands, the basic principles stay constant.
At their core, these robots count on a suite of sensing units to perceive their environment. These sensors can include:
Bump sensors: Detect accidents with obstacles, triggering the robot to change direction.Cliff sensing units: Prevent the robot from dropping stairs or ledges by identifying drops in elevation.Wall sensing units: Allow the robot to follow walls and edges for extensive cleaning.Optical and infrared sensors: Used for navigation, mapping, and item detection, assisting the robot create efficient cleaning paths and prevent challenges.Gyroscope and accelerometer: Help the robot track its movement and orientation, contributing to precise navigation and location protection.
These sensors feed data to an onboard computer system that processes details and directs the robot's movement. Lots of contemporary robot vacuum and mops use innovative navigation technologies such as:
Random Bounce Navigation: Older and simpler designs frequently utilize this method, moving randomly up until they come across a barrier, then changing instructions. While less effective, they can still cover an area over time.Organized Navigation: More innovative robots use organized cleaning patterns, such as zig-zag or spiral movements, to make sure more total and effective protection.Smart Mapping: High-end designs feature advanced mapping capabilities, often using LiDAR (Light Detection and Ranging) or vSLAM (visual Simultaneous Localization and Mapping). These technologies permit robots to produce in-depth maps of the home, allowing them to clean particular rooms, set virtual boundaries, and discover the design for optimized cleaning routes.
The cleaning process itself includes two main functions: vacuuming and mopping.
Vacuuming: robot cleaner vacuums utilize brushes to loosen up particles from the floor and an effective suction motor to draw dirt, dust, pet hair, and other particles into a dustbin. Various brush types and suction levels cater to different floor types, from difficult floors to carpets.Mopping: Robot mops normally feature a water tank and a mopping pad. The robot gives water onto the pad, which then cleans the floor. Some designs provide vibrating or oscillating mopping pads for more efficient stain removal. Different mopping modes and water circulation settings are typically offered to suit numerous floor types and cleaning requirements.

Browsing the Options: Types of Robot Vacuum and Mops
The robot vacuum and mop market is diverse, using numerous designs with various performances. Here's a general categorization to help comprehend the alternatives:
Robot Vacuums Only: These are devoted vacuuming robotics that focus exclusively on dry cleaning. They are typically more affordable and typically provide robust vacuuming performance.2-in-1 Robot Vacuum and Mops: These flexible devices combine both vacuuming and mopping performances. They provide benefit and space-saving benefits, though mopping efficiency might be less extensive than devoted robot mops in some designs.Committed Robot Mops: These robotics are specifically created for mopping tough floors. They frequently feature more advanced mopping systems, such as vibrating pads and accurate water giving control, for reliable wet cleaning.Self-Emptying Robot Vacuums: These premium models include a charging base that also operates as a dustbin. When the robot's dustbin is full, it automatically empties into the bigger base dustbin, substantially minimizing manual clearing frequency.Smart Robot Vacuums and Mops: These advanced robotics are equipped with smart functions like Wi-Fi connection, smartphone app control, voice assistant combination (e.g., Alexa, Google Assistant), room mapping, and virtual no-go zones.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s) about Robot Vacuum and Mop Cleaners
Q1: Are robot vacuum and mops as efficient as traditional vacuum and mops?
Robot vacuums and mops are normally effective for everyday cleaning and upkeep. They might not be as effective as high-end traditional vacuum cleaners for deep cleaning extremely thick carpets or getting rid of heavily deep-rooted stains. Nevertheless, for routine maintenance and keeping a tidy home, they are highly efficient and convenient.
Q2: Can robot vacuum and mops clean all kinds of floors?
The majority of robot vacuums and mops are designed to clean up tough floors like hardwood, tile, laminate, and linoleum. Lots of models can likewise handle low-pile carpets and carpets. However, very plush or high-pile carpets may position obstacles for some robots. Constantly examine the producer's requirements concerning floor types.
Q3: Do robot vacuum and mops need Wi-Fi to run?
Fundamental robot vacuum and mops without smart features can operate without Wi-Fi. However, models with Wi-Fi connectivity offer enhanced features like smart device app control, scheduling, room mapping, and voice assistant integration. Wi-Fi is required to use these smart performances.
Q4: How long do robot vacuum and mops usually last?
The life-span of a robot vacuum and mop depends on use, maintenance, and the quality of the gadget. With correct maintenance, a great quality robot vacuum and mop can last for several years, normally ranging from 3 to 5 years and even longer.
Q5: Are robot vacuum and mops loud?
Robot vacuums and mops typically produce less noise than conventional vacuum. Noise levels differ in between designs, but many are created to run quietly enough not to be disruptive throughout regular household activities.
Q6: Can robot vacuum and mops clean pet hair effectively?
Yes, lots of robot vacuums are particularly designed for pet hair removal. Look for models with functions like strong suction, tangle-free brushes, and larger dustbins, which are especially reliable at selecting up pet hair and dander.
Q7: What happens if a robot vacuum and mop gets stuck?
Modern robot vacuum and mops are equipped with sensors and barrier avoidance innovation to reduce getting stuck. Nevertheless, they might occasionally get stuck on loose cable televisions, small items, or in tight corners. Many designs will instantly stop and send out a notice if they get stuck.
Q8: Do I need to prepare my home before using a robot vacuum and mop?
It's advised to declutter floors by removing small items, cables, and loose products that might obstruct the robot or get tangled in the brushes. Hiding chair legs and raising drapes can also improve cleaning performance.
Q9: Can robot vacuum and mops climb over thresholds?
A lot of robot vacuum and mops can climb over low limits, normally around 0.5 to 0.75 inches. However, higher limits may prevent them from moving between spaces. Inspect the maker's specifications for limit climbing up ability.
